John' Rogers, of Church Street, Otahuhu, was admitted at the hospital this afternoon with severe burns to his head and shoulders. He was- working at the Union Oil Company's soapworfcs at Westfield, and he had the had fortune to miscalculate the pressure in turning a valve, and the hot soap his body. The burns are severe, but? medical- attention will be n" Pessary before an exact statement of his injuries 'will be available.
